Clagett Sailing announces Team Clagett for 2025

by Sam Crichton 27 Feb 00:24 UTC
Team Clagett member Delani Hulme Lawrence © Clagett Sailing - Andes Visual

Clagett Sailing is pleased to announce the selection of the 2025 Team Clagett members. The five sailors who will be representing Clagett Sailing at the 2.4mR World Championships in Lake Garda, Italy, in October 2025 are; Chuck Allen (North Kingstown, Rhode Island), Peter Eager (Toronto, Ontario, Canada), Delani Hulme Lawrence (Saint Paul, Alberta, Canada), Siobhan MacDonald (Toronto, Ontario, Canada) and Julio Reguero (San Juan, Puerto Rico). Tim Ripley (Randolph, New Jersey), is the reserve and should one of the team members be unable to attend, Ripley will attend as a Team Clagett sailor.

"The Board of Clagett Sailing is pleased to announce the members of the 2025 Team Clagett who will be competing at the 2025 2.4mR World Championships which will be held in Fraglia Vela Malcesine on Lake Garda, Italy, in October. The five team members will be representing Clagett Sailing and supported by Clagett Sailing in their individual efforts to epitomize Clagett Sailing's motto to Reach for Success. We are delighted Delani, Julio, Peter, Siobhan and Chuck have been selected and thrilled all five members are Boat Grant Program recipients. We wish them every success as they strive for their personal goals," commented Clagett Sailing President and Co-Founder Stephanie McLennan (Newport, Rhode Island).

All five of the Team Clagett members are Clagett Sailing Boat Grant program recipients with the team made up of three Canadian sailors, one sailor for the US and one from Puerto Rico.

Three members of the 2025 Team Clagett have previously represented Clagett Sailing at the 2022 2.4mR Worlds as part of the inaugural Team Clagett. Peter Eager, Delani Hulme Lawrence and Julio Reguero sailed under the Clagett Sailing colors in Tampa, Florida in 2022.

Team Clagett members will be supported by Clagett Sailing, who will assist the sailors with some of the costs of traveling and competing in Europe.

In preparation for the 2025 2.4mR World Championships sailors will be racing in Newport, Rhode Island at the 23rd annual C. Thomas Clagett, Jr. Memorial Clinic and Regatta which will be held at Sail Newport at Fort Adams State Park, June 18 to 21, 2025.
